Athletistic/Tennis. Russian tennis player Veronika Kudermetova says winning a Grand Slam tournament is fundamentally different from winning an Olympic medal.
“I can’t compare an Olympic medal and any title in a tennis tournament. They are completely different things. I can’t even explain it, I guess. Before going to the Olympics, I I said it was more important for any tennis player to win a Grand Slam tournament. But when you immerse yourself in the Olympic atmosphere… It’s something unforgettable and incredible. I I’m sure any athlete is crazy to win this medal,” Kudermetova said.
Veronika Kudermetova, partnered with Elena Vesnina, fought for the bronze medal at the 2020 Olympics in Tokyo. On July 31, 2021, Kudermetova and Vesnina in the match for 3rd place played with Brazilian tennis players Luisa Stefani and Laura Pigossi, who lost with the score 6:4, 4:6, 0:1.
Kudermetova played her last match so far on April 28, 2022. In the 1/32 round of the Mutua Madrid Open tournament, she lost to Spain representative Paula Badosa.
